Research interests

  • Early neurocognitive mechanisms of sensitivity: neurophysiological, behavioural and genetic mechanisms of stimuli processing and later cognitive and emotional development
  • Neurocognitive mechanisms of emotion regulation: early indicators of emotion regulation in early childhood
  • Gene-environment interaction and resilience: mechanisms of emotional adaptation and applications to differentiated teaching.
